About HDFC Bank

HDFC Bank is one of India's prominent banking institutions with 10,709 branches spread across the country. Each branch is assigned a unique IFSC code by the Reserve Bank of India to facilitate smooth electronic money transfers. Whether you need to send money via NEFT, make high-value transfers through RTGS, or do instant transfers using IMPS, having the correct HDFC Bank IFSC code is essential. How to Use HDFC Bank IFSC Code

To make an online transfer to a HDFC Bank account, you will need the recipient's IFSC code, account number, and full name. Use the search filter above to locate your branch by city or state. Once you find the IFSC code, click "View Details" for complete branch information. Enter this IFSC code in your banking app or net banking portal when adding a new beneficiary. The code ensures your money is routed to exactly the right HDFC Bank branch, making N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S transfers safe and accurate.
